What is Ged Sample Test?
The Ged Sample Test is a standardized exam that assesses the knowledge and skills typically acquired through four years of high school education. It is designed for individuals who did not complete their traditional high school education and are seeking to earn a high school equivalency credential. The test measures proficiency in four subject areas: Reasoning Through Language Arts, Mathematical Reasoning, Science, and Social Studies. By successfully passing the Ged Sample Test, individuals can demonstrate their academic abilities and enhance their career prospects.
What are the types of Ged Sample Test?
The Ged Sample Test consists of various question types to assess different skills and knowledge areas. These question types include multiple choice, fill-in-the-blank, short answer, and extended response. Each subject on the Ged Sample Test has a different format to evaluate the specific content area. Multiple choice questions gauge comprehension and critical thinking skills, while fill-in-the-blank questions focus on vocabulary and sentence structure. Short answer questions require concise written responses, and extended response questions require more detailed and lengthy written answers.
